111    /**
112     * This class defines an API that must be implemented by scripted extensions
113     * which act as server plugins.  There are several different kinds of plugins
114     * which may be invoked for different purposes, including:
115     * <UL>
116     *   <LI>startup -- Startup plugins may be used to perform custom processing
117     *       when the server is in the process of staring up.  By default, the
118     *       processing will be performed near the end of the startup phase just
119     *       before the server begins to accept connections from external clients,
120     *       but if one or more startup dependencies are defined, then the plugin
121     *       may be invoked earlier in the startup process as soon as all declared
122     *       dependencies have been satisfied.</LI>
123     *   <LI>shutdown -- Shutdown plugins may be used to perform custom processing
124     *       when the server is in the process of shutting down.  This will occur
125     *       near the beginning of the shutdown process, just after the server stops
126     *       accepting new client connections and terminates existing connections
127     *       but before shutting down any other components.  Note that shutdown
128     *       plugins may not always be invoked in some unusual shutdown scenarios
129     *       (e.g., if the server process is forcefully killed, or in the event of a
130     *       hardware, OS, or JVM failure).</LI>
131     *   <LI>LDIF import -- LDIF import plugins are invoked for each entry read from
132     *       an LDIF file to be imported into a backend.  It is possible to alter
133     *       the contents of the entry or to cause the entry to be excluded from the
134     *       import.</LI>
135     *   <LI>LDIF export -- LDIF export plugins are invoked for each entry exported
136     *       from a backend to be written to an LDIF file.  It is possible to alter
137     *       the contents of the entry or to cause the entry to be excluded from the
138     *       export.</LI>
139     *   <LI>post-connect -- Post-connect plugins are invoked during the course of
140     *       accepting a new client connection.  They may access information about
141     *       the client and may optionally terminate the client connection if it is
142     *       deemed appropriate.</LI>
143     *   <LI>post-disconnect -- Post-disconnect plugins are invoked after a client
144     *       connection has been closed, regardless of whether the closure was
145     *       initiated by the client (e.g., because of an unbind request or simply
146     *       closing the socket) or by the server (e.g., because the connection had
147     *       been idle for too long or because the client violated some server-side
148     *       constraint.</LI>
149     *   <LI>pre-parse -- Pre-parse plugins are invoked just after the server has
150     *       received an abandon, add, bind, compare, delete, extended, modify,
151     *       modify DN, search, or unbind request.  They may be used to obtain
152     *       information about the requests, alter the contents of the request or
153     *       prevent the server from processing the request.
154     *   <LI>pre-operation -- Pre-operation plugins are invoked for add, bind,
155     *       compare, delete, extended, modify, modify DN, and search operations
156     *       after some level of validation has been performed but just before the
157     *       core processing for the operation.  They may not be used to alter the
158     *       request, but they may still be used to obtain information about the
159     *       request or to prevent the operation from being processed.</LI>
160     *   <LI>post-operation -- Post-operation plugins are invoked for add, bind,
161     *       compare, delete, extended, modify, modify DN, and search operations
162     *       after most processing has completed for the operation but before the
163     *       result has been returned to the client.  They may be used to obtain
164     *       information about the result or to alter the contents of the result to
165     *       be returned.</LI>
166     *   <LI>post-response -- Post-response plugins are invoked for add, bind,
167     *       compare, delete, extended, modify, modify DN, and search operations
168     *       after the response has already been sent to the client.  They may be
169     *       used to perform processing for operations without delaying the response
170     *       to the client.</LI>
171     *   <LI>post-replication -- Post-replication plugins are invoked for add,
172     *       delete, modify, and modify DN operations that have been received and
173     *       processed via replication.  They may be used to obtain information or
174     *       perform processing for replicated changes, but may not alter those
175     *       changes.</LI>
176     *   <LI>search result entry -- Search result entry plugins are invoked for each
177     *       entry to be returned to the client during the course of processing a
178     *       search operation.  They may obtain information about the entry to be
179     *       returned, alter the entry contents, or prevent the entry from being
180     *       returned.</LI>
181     *   <LI>search result reference -- Search result reference plugins are invoked
182     *       for each reference to be returned to the client during the course of
183     *       processing a search operation.  They may obtain information about the
184     *       reference to be returned, alter the referral URLs to be returned, or
185     *       prevent the reference from being returned.</LI>
186     *   <LI>subordinate modify DN -- Subordinate modify DN plugins are invoked for
187     *       each entry below the target entry being renamed in the course of a
188     *       modify DN operation.  They may be used to obtain information about the
189     *       subordinate entry to be renamed and optionally to alter the contents
190     *       of that entry.</LI>
191     *   <LI>intermediate response -- Intermediate response plugins are invoked for
192     *       each intermediate response to be returned to the client.  They may be
193     *       used to obtain information about the response or to prevent it from
194     *       being returned to the client.</LI>
195     * </UL>
196     * <BR><BR>
197     * A single plugin instance may be configured to act in any combination of these
198     * contexts.  For example, a plugin may be configured to operate during both
199     * LDIF import and pre-parse add contexts so that it can transform the contents
200     * of entries whether regardless of the way they are inserted into the backend.
201     * <BR>
202     * <H2>Configuring Groovy-Scripted Plugins</H2>
203     * In order to configure a scripted plugin based on this API and written in the
204     * Groovy scripting language, use a command like:
205     * <PRE>
206     *      dsconfig create-plugin \
207     *           --plugin-name "<I>{plugin-name}</I>" \
208     *           --type groovy-scripted \
209     *           --set enabled:true \
210     *           --set plugin-type:{plugin-type} \
211     *           --set "script-class:<I>{class-name}</I>" \
212     *           --set "script-argument:<I>{name=value}</I>"
213     * </PRE>
214     * where "<I>{plugin-name}</I>" is the name to use for the plugin instance,
215     * "<I>{plugin-type}</I>" is the name of a plugin type for which the plugin
216     * should be invoked,  "<I>{class-name}</I>" is the fully-qualified name of the
217     * Groovy class written using this API, and "<I>{name=value}</I>" represents
218     * name-value pairs for any arguments to provide to the plugin.  If the plugin
219     * should be invoked for multiple plugin types, then the
220     * "<CODE>--set plugin-type:<I>{plugin-type}</I></CODE>" option should be
221     * provided multiple times.  Similarly, if multiple arguments should be provided
222     * to the plugin, then the
223     * "<CODE>--set script-argument:<I>{name=value}</I></CODE>" option should be
224     * provided multiple times.
